ADAU1452/ADAU1451/ADAU1450这个系列的SigmaDSP,是ADI专业音频DSP中的新品,值得关注。
首先,这是一颗通过汽车认证的汽车级DSP,可选的PartNumber里没有民品,也没有工业级,有且仅有汽车级,由此可见这颗DSP在汽车电子中的强烈企图心,不成功便成仁(当然商业应用亦可)!实际上也确实是这样,我们对此颗的方向标注为汽车电子,细分的话,就是下面几个应用:
- 音响主机
- 导航系统
- 后座娱乐系统
- 音响系统放大器(DSP放大器)
DSP架构来看,这颗较之以往的同系列,有了全面了升级,其硬件架构经过重构,针对高效音频处理做了优化。 音频处理算法则采用逐样本和逐模块范式实现,它们可在信号处理流程中同时执行。与前几代SigmaDSP所需的指令相比,重构的数字信号处理器(DSP)内核架构能以大幅精简的指令执行某类音频处理算法,从而极大地改善代码效率。
1.2 V、32位DSP内核的工作频率最高可达294.912 MHz,每样本以48 kHz标准采样速率执行最多6144条指令。 另外,除了工业标准速率,还提供各种宽范围采样速率。 整数PLL和灵活的时钟发生器硬件可同时生成最多15个音频采样速率。 这些时钟发生器与板载异步采样速率转换器(ASRC)以及灵活的硬件音频路由矩阵结合,使ADAU1452/ADAU1451/ADAU1450成为理想的音频集线器,极大地简化了复杂的多速率音频系统设计。
外设方面,专门针对音频应用,1452集成高度可配置的串行端口、S/PDIF接口,以及多功能输入/输出引脚,可非常方便的连接ADC、DAC、数字音频器件、放大器和控制电路。而片内集成的抽取滤波器,能直接连接PDM输出型MEMS麦克风!这一切均让硬件设计来得更简单明了!
ADAU1452可以作为单芯片解决方案,也可以做从机让外部控制器来控制操作它。独立的从机器件和主机I2C/SPI控制端口不但允许通过外部主机器件对ADAU1452进行编程和配置,而且作为主机还允许直接编程和配置外部从机器件。 利用此灵活性,再加上自引导功能,即可设计出独立系统,无需外部输入即可正常工作。
功耗是SigmaDSP引以为傲的特点,在DSP执行整个程序的高能效情况下,ADAU1452能够保持在几百mW,而在最差最恶劣情况,温度超过100°C,最高程序负载的满负荷运行下,依然能保持在一瓦特以下!
下面来具体分析一下ADAU1452的框图:
- 通过汽车应用认证
- 完全可编程音频DSP,可改善声音处理性能
- 可利用专有图形编程工具SigmaStudio开发自定义信号流程
- 294.912 MHz、32位SigmaDSP内核(1.2 V)
48 kHz时每样本最多6144个SIMD指令 40 k字参数/数据RAM 48 kHz时数字音频延迟池最高800 ms
- 音频I/O和路由
4个串行输入端口,4个串行输出端口 48通道、32位数字I/O,采样速率高达192 kHz
- 用于TDM、I2S、左对齐和右对齐格式、以及PCM的灵活配置
多达8个立体声ASRC,比率范围从1:8到7.75:1和139 dB DNR
- 立体声S/PDIF输入和输出
我们为ADAU1452提供了全功能的低成本开发板、USBi仿真器,详见:
http://item.taobao.com/item.htm?spm=a1z10.5.w4002-5192690539.26.b5PWWH&id=39289236798 |